EU countries greenlight Mercosur free trade deal

9 January 2026

Representatives of the European Union‘s member states in Brussels on Friday cleared the way for the Mercosur free trade agreement with South American countries.

A majority of the EU’s 27 states, representing 65% of the bloc’s population, have said they agree for the proposal to proceed.

European Commission President Ursula von der Leyen could sign the agreement with the EU’s Mercosur partners Brazil, Paraguay, Argentina and Uruguay as early as next week. …

The EU-Mercosur deal — which if ratified, would create one of the world’s largest free trade blocs — was initially meant to have been signed in Brazil in December.

It was met with resistance from member states, among them Italy, France and Poland, and had to be postponed. …

The deal seeks to diversify trade amid US tariffs and would bring EU member states closer to Brazil, Paraguay, Argentina and Uruguay by removing import tariffs on more than 90% of products.

The EU says businesses in the bloc stand to save billions in duties each year and that it will help exports of vehicles, machinery, wines and spirits to Latin America. …

“This is the biggest free trade agreement we have negotiated,” EU trade chief Maros Sefcovic said Wednesday following last-minute talks.

“We have in our hands the opportunity to send the world an important message in defense of multilateralism, and to reinforce our strategic position in a global environment that is more and more competitive,” Brazilian President Luiz Inacio Lula da Silva said in December. https://www.dw.com/en/eu-countries-greenlight-mercosur-free-trade-deal/a-75445812

9 January 2026

EU member states on Friday gave the green light to the signing of the Mercosur agreement, paving the way for a vast trade bloc taking in more than 700 million people across Europe and Latin America. …

A qualified majority of member states backed the Mercosur agreement on Friday, ending more than two decades of difficult negotiations between the European Commission and a group of Latin American countries – Argentina, Brazil, Paraguay and Uruguay – as well as years of internal EU division.

France, Poland, Austria, Hungary, Ireland voted against, while Belgium abstained, according to diplomats familiar with the matter who spoke to Euronews. …

The agreement, clinched by Commission President Ursula von der Leyen in December 2024, would create a free-trade area of more than 700 million people. European companies would gain access to a market of 280 million consumers in Latin America, where some 30,000 EU firms already operate.

Supportive states, led by Germany and Spain, have long argued the agreement will open access to new markets; the deal’s opponents, led by France, warned it would expose EU farmers to unfair competition from Latin American agricultural imports. https://www.euronews.com/my-europe/2026/01/09/eu-member-states-back-mercosur-deal-french-meps-vow-fight-in-parliament

A qualified majority of EU member countries on Friday approved the bloc’s long-awaited trade deal with the South American Mercosur bloc.

France, Poland, Austria, Ireland and Hungary expressed their opposition while Belgium abstained. Italy voted in favor, after forcing a delay last month.

The support was formalized a few hours later when the same majority threw its weight behind the decision, with backing from EU capitals. This so-called written procedure was needed to provide political clearance for the qualified majority delivered by Brussels-based ambassadors. 01/09/26 https://www.politico.eu/article/eu-countries-approve-mercosur-trade-deal-for-signature/

How Trump’s trade war fast-tracked the EU–Mercosur agreement

23 September 2025

Trade wars between countries are rarely confined to immediate tariff shocks. …

The recent tariff war unleashed by Donald Trump – on 2 April, in what he called “Liberation Day” – imposed a global minimum tariff of 10%, affecting all foreign partners. At that time, Trump presented a table of reciprocal tariffs, applying a 20% tariff on the European Union (EU) and, in parallel, a minimum tariff of 10% on Brazil. However, this changed months later.

In July, the EU was compelled to accept an unbalanced agreement with the United States. Washington set a maximum and comprehensive tariff of 15% on European exports (a reduction of 5%), while at the same time guaranteeing zero tariffs on a wide range of American products sold in the EU. …

While the US seeks to maximise gains through unilateral tariffs, the EU and Brazil (via Mercosur) perceive that, faced with a common rival, the EU–Mercosur Agreement ceases to be merely a trade treaty and becomes a strategic response to a more hostile international environment.

In other words, this means redirecting part of European exports and part of South American exports towards a new transatlantic market – with 750 million consumers – that offers greater political predictability.

On the international chessboard, the logic is simple: while the EU reduces its vulnerability vis-à-vis the US, Mercosur expands its international projection, reducing the political vulnerability of its largest regional player, Brazil.

Studies estimate that the EU–Mercosur Agreement could increase bilateral trade by up to 70% and intra-Latin American trade by up to 38%. In this way, it could consolidate an economic bloc whose combined GDP would be comparable to that of the US.
